The cercidium x 'desert museum' hybrid is a gorgeous, thornless tree that makes a fine, upright shade tree. Best known for the name desert museum, this thornless hybrid tree with small delicate leaves has a vigorous growth, sturdy upright branching habit. Cercidium x 'desert museum' common name: Desert museum palo verde is becoming the top choice for landscapes and gardens in the inland empire due to its fast growth, thornless nature, intense flowering and delicate shade. Detailed photo of a blooming palo verde tree in spring. Palo verde trees serve as beautiful specimen trees where their green trunks, branch structure, and flowers serve as an attractive focal point in the landscape. Learn how to properly water, fertilize and trim your new museum palo verde trees. They respond to summer drought by dropping their small leaves, saving water lost through transpiration from leaf pores called stomata.
